Room & Amenities We stayed at Hotel Art Debono in Corfu and overall had a pleasant stay. The rooms were spacious and had a cosy, home-like feel. Personally, I prefer a more modern style, but if you enjoy a homely atmosphere, the rooms are comfortable and inviting. Some of the furniture, particularly around the bathroom area, was beginning to show its age and could benefit from some refreshing. The room amenities were fairly good. A 1-litre bottle of water was provided, and pool towels were already placed in the wardrobe, which was convenient. There was an amenity kit and shower cap, although no toothbrushes were provided. The slippers were quite flimsy. The bathroom had several mini conditioner bottles, and the shower area contained a combined body and hair wash as well as a bottle labelled as body and hair moisturiser, which seemed like an unusual place to keep it. One thing I appreciated was the water quality. After washing my hair, it didn't feel dry or heavy like it often does in very hard water areas such as London. Bathroom The bathroom was functional and clean, although I wasn't particularly fond of the pebble flooring in the shower area. It wasn't uncomfortable, but I personally prefer a smoother floor surface. Breakfast Breakfast was one of the highlights of the stay. There was a very wide selection of both hot and cold items, including English-style breakfast options, fresh and dried fruits, honeycomb, smoothies, and a make-your-own herbal tea station. The quality was good, and there was plenty of variety to keep things interesting over several mornings. Facilities The hotel has a comfortable lounge area with a television, plenty of sofas, and tables where guests can relax with a drink or play some of the board games provided. The pool was a decent size for the hotel, with plenty of sunbeds available. We arrived at the pool around 3 pm after check-in and still had no problem finding space. There were also two shaded canopy beds near the jacuzzi pool which were free to use, although they faced directly towards the pool and surrounding sunbeds, so they offered shade rather than privacy. The pool bar was reasonably priced. By European standards, the prices were very fair and seemed typical for Corfu. We tried some food there and found it to be good and reasonably priced. There is no spa on site. Massage treatments are arranged through an external company, and therapists come to your room when booked through the hotel. Service The reception staff were friendly and always greeted us with a smile. They weren't particularly chatty, but they were pleasant and professional throughout our stay. Upon arrival, we were offered a welcome drink, and the lemonade was especially refreshing. It was also available during breakfast, which was a nice touch. On checkout, we were given a small farewell gift consisting of three jars of local honey, which was a thoughtful gesture and a lovely souvenir to take home. Location The hotel is in a relatively quiet area. It was around a 10-minute walk to the nearest supermarket and approximately 15 to 20 minutes on foot to restaurants and souvenir shops. The location suited us well as it was peaceful while still being within walking distance of amenities. Overall Hotel Art Debono provided a comfortable and relaxing stay. The excellent breakfast, pleasant pool area, thoughtful touches such as the welcome drink and farewell gift, and friendly staff all contributed to a positive experience. Some areas, particularly the ageing furniture and a few of the room details, could do with updating, but overall it was a comfortable hotel that offered good value and a peaceful atmosphere.

Excellent hotel at an inexpensive price - quality of services and rooms. There are breakfasts. The sea is 19 minutes from the hotel, where there is a beach with pebbles and 30 minutes a beach with sand (sunbed 5 euros), if you walk. Bus 7 runs to the city for about 15 minutes to the center of Kerkyra every 20-30 minutes. From the stop to the hotel it is about 8 minutes on foot. The staff was polite, the room was cleaned and clean. The hotel has a swimming pool where you can lie down or swim.
